GRM31CE70G107ME39L - Murata Electronics - Ceramic Capacitors

GRM31CE70G107ME39L

Murata Electronics

CAP CER 100UF 4V X7U 1206

GRM31CE70G107ME39L is a Ceramic Capacitors manufactured by Murata Electronics. CAP CER 100UF 4V X7U 1206. Key specifications: mounting type Surface Mount, MLCC, operating temperature -55°C ~ 125°C, voltage - rated 4V, package / case 1206 (3216 Metric).
